Definition
The Packaging Station is a critical component of the Adult Wellness Product Assembly Line responsible for the final packaging phase. It receives assembled products from upstream stations and performs packaging operations including product placement into containers, sealing, labeling, and quality verification. This station ensures products are properly protected, meet regulatory labeling requirements, and are prepared for shipping while maintaining hygiene and product integrity standards specific to adult wellness items.
Working Principle
The Packaging Station operates through a combination of automated and manual processes. Products arrive via conveyor or transfer mechanism, are oriented correctly, then placed into packaging materials (blister packs, boxes, or pouches). Sealing mechanisms (heat sealers, adhesive applicators, or mechanical closures) secure the packaging. Integrated sensors verify package integrity, and labeling systems apply required product information before packages proceed to downstream stations.

Reliability & Engineering Risk Analysis

Failure Mode & Root Cause
Conveyor Belt Misalignment
Cause: Worn or loose tracking rollers, improper tensioning, or accumulation of debris causing lateral drift, leading to belt edge damage, product spillage, and increased motor load.
Sealing Element Failure
Cause: Thermal degradation from prolonged heating cycles, contamination from product residues or packaging materials, and mechanical wear from repeated compression cycles, resulting in incomplete seals and packaging integrity loss.
Maintenance Indicators
  • Irregular or jerky motion in the conveyor system, accompanied by unusual grinding or squealing noises, indicating potential bearing failure or drive component issues.
  • Inconsistent seal quality, such as weak bonds, wrinkles, or visible gaps in sealed areas, often paired with overheating odors or erratic temperature readings from sealing units.
Engineering Tips
  • Implement a routine infrared thermography inspection schedule for electrical panels, motors, and sealing elements to detect overheating anomalies early, preventing thermal degradation and unexpected downtime.
  • Establish a preventive maintenance program that includes regular cleaning of optical sensors and alignment checks of mechanical components, using laser alignment tools for precision, to ensure consistent operation and reduce wear-induced failures.
